The Drag-to-Solve feature enables you to drag individual terms in an output equation from one side of the equal sign to the other. This action invokes the Smart Popup feature which displays your available options.
Using the Drag-to-Solve feature allows you to direct what will happen interactively.
Using the Drag-to-Solve feature:
The general procedure for using Drag-to-Solve is as follows:

Click on your Maple input, then press Enter to generate output for the equation you want to solve.

Select a term in the output equation and drag it to the other side of the equality. A Smart Popup window is displayed, previewing the results of your manipulation.

Click on the Smart Popup window to confirm the manipulation.

Repeat steps 2 and 3 until you have your desired result.

Note: Currently, the functionality for this feature is restricted to arithmetic manipulations.
